[_Some of the party giggle; the photograph is successfully taken, and the car proceeds._ _The Driver_. On your left, Ladies and Gentlemen, you have the Prison--the cheapest Hotel in the Island for parties who intend making a protracted stay here. On our right we are now passing "Paradise." You will observe that someone has 'ung his 'at and coat up at the entrance, not being certain of getting in. Notice the tree in front--the finest specimen on the island of the good old Guernsey hoak. [_He keeps turning from time to time to address these instructive remarks to the passengers behind him._ _The Timid Lady._ I wish he wouldn't talk so much, and look more where he is going--we're _much_ too near the hedge! _Driver_ (_standing up, and turning his back on the horses, as they trot on_). Ladies and Gentlemen, you will all thoroughly understand that the roads in this Island are narrow. Consequently, you must look after the branches and briars yourselves. I've enough to do to look after my 'orses, I assure you, and it looks bad to see 'ats and bonnets decorating the 'edges after the car has passed. (_Some of the Excursionists look at one another uneasily._) The glass-'ouses you see in such quantities, are employed in the production of early grapes and tomators for the London Market. This Island alone exports annually-- [_Here the car rounds a corner rather sharply, and he sits down again._ _The Mild Man (with a Mild Man's thirst for information_). What are those buildings over there with the chimney? [_Here he is conscious of being furtively prodded in the back--but decides to take no notice._ _Driver_ (_rising as before_). Those buildings, Ladies and Gentlemen, are Chemical works for extracting iodine from seaweed. The seaweed, after being dried, is then boiled, and from the ash-- [_Here the Mild Man, who has been listening with much interest, is startled by receiving a folded piece of paper, which it passed up to him from behind._ _The M.M._ (_to himself, as he reads the message_). "Keep the Driver quiet. He is drunk." Good Gracious! I never noticed--and yet--dear me, I hope they don't expect _me_ to interfere! _The Timid Lady_ (_to the Driver_).
